gec6818滚动字体怎么生成
时间: 2024-02-19 18:00:22 浏览: 197
如果您想在 GEC6818 上生成滚动字体,有多种方法可以实现。以下是其中的一种方法:
1. 使用 C 语言编写程序,使用 GEC6818 的显示屏幕库函数来实现滚动字体。您可以使用库函数中的 `LCD_ShowString()` 函数来在屏幕上显示文本,使用 `LCD_Clear()` 函数来清除屏幕。将文本滚动的方法可以是在屏幕上显示文本,然后清除屏幕,再将文本向左或向右滚动一定的距离,再显示新的文本内容。
2. 使用 Python 编写程序,使用 GEC6818 的 Python 库函数来实现滚动字体。您可以使用 `pygame` 库来创建屏幕对象,使用 `pygame.font` 库来创建字体对象,并使用 `blit()` 函数将文本渲染到屏幕上。将文本滚动的方法可以是在屏幕上显示文本,然后使用 `scroll()` 函数将文本向左或向右滚动一定的距离,再显示新的文本内容。
需要注意的是,生成滚动字体需要一定的编程知识和经验,如果您是初学者,建议您先学习一些基本的编程知识和技能,然后再尝试实现滚动字体。
相关问题
linux gec6818
GE6818是一款基于ARM架构的嵌入式开发板,可以通过Linux平台进行交叉编译,生成可在GE6818上运行的程序。在GE6818上运行程序可以通过解析simfang字库来显示文字,支持滚动显示和系统时间的刷新。为了实现这些功能,需要进行以下步骤:
1. 在Linux平台上安装交叉编译工具链,例如arm-linux-gcc,用于生成ARM架构的可执行程序。
2. 编写程序代码,包括解析simfang字库、显示文字、滚动显示和系统时间的刷新等功能。
3. 将程序编译成可在GE6818上运行的可执行文件,并将其放置在GE6818上。
4. 在GE6818上运行程序,通过simfang字库解析文字并进行显示,支持滚动显示和系统时间的刷新。
需要注意的是,在运行程序时需要将simfang.ttf字库和文本文件放置在指定目录下,否则程序将无法读取字库。
gec6818开发板
GEC6818开发板是一款基于ARM架构的嵌入式开发板,由广州嵌入式科技有限公司(GEC)设计和生产。该开发板采用了三星Exynos 4412处理器,拥有四个ARM Cortex-A9核心,主频可达1.4GHz。它还配备了2GB DDR3内存和8GB eMMC闪存,提供了丰富的外设接口,包括HDMI、USB、以太网、SD卡等。
GEC6818开发板支持Android和Linux操作系统,并提供了完整的开发环境和工具链,方便开发者进行应用程序的开发和调试。它还具备强大的图形处理能力,支持硬件加速的2D/3D图形渲染,适用于多媒体应用、物联网、智能家居等领域的开发。
该开发板还具备丰富的扩展能力,支持外接摄像头、触摸屏、WiFi模块等,可以满足不同应用场景的需求。同时,GEC6818开发板还提供了详细的技术文档和示例代码,方便开发者学习和参考。
阅读全文